Keegan is a phenomenal kid with tremendous talent! I believe he helped NY win 3 games single handedly last year, at least. What is interesting however is Keegan is a tailback and will more than likely become the school's All Time Leading Receiver by the time he graduates. Last year he had the 2nd most receptions in school history in a season (while also racking up over 1,200 yards rushing) and is 4th all time in career receptions. The kid will rewrite the record book these next two years!
